1. Toxic Rain Pathfinder – The Best All-Around League Starter

 

Why It’s Top Tier

 

Toxic Rain continues to dominate league starts due to reliable DoT damage, excellent mobility, and near-immortality when scaled defensively. Pathfinder’s flask recovery lets you stay tanky while keeping constant uptime on movement speed and damage.

Pros

 

Extremely safe

Great single-target and clear speed

Works on 4-links

SSF-viable and cheap to scale

 

Cons

Not the fastest zoom-zoom mapper

Takes some time for DoT stacks to melt tanky bosses

Core Early-Game Setup

Skills: Toxic Rain – Mirage Archer – Vicious Projectiles – Void Manipulation

Auras: Grace + Malevolence

Bow: any +1 to Socketed Gems or +1 Chaos Gems

Quiver: life + chaos DoT multi

Perfect for new players and veterans wanting a smooth ride.

 

2. Boneshatter Juggernaut – The Tank That Never Dies

 

Why It Works So Well

 

Boneshatter is one of the best melee league starters due to its incredible scaling with armor, stun damage, and the Juggernaut’s innate tankiness. Even with basic gear, it pushes deep into maps early.

 

Pros

Extremely tanky (30k+ armor early)

High melee AoE clear

Great bossing with endurance charge stacking

Very cheap to gear

 

Cons

Must manage Trauma stacks

Melee playstyle not for everyone

Core Early-Game Setup

Skills: Boneshatter – Melee Phys – Rage – Fortify

Auras: Determination + Pride

Weapon: High DPS two-hander (axes preferred)

If you want to face-tank bosses, this is your starter.

 

3. Righteous Fire Inquisitor – Fast, Smooth, and Satisfying

 

Why It’s Meta Again

 

With 3.27 defensive changes and better early access to regeneration, RF Inquisitor remains one of the smoothest mappers in the game. Great for players who enjoy a “walk and everything burns” playstyle.

 

Pros

Extremely fast map clear

Easy to gear and scale

Strong regen + high damage early

Beginner-friendly rotation

 

Cons

Requires proper resists + life to activate RF early

Bossing slightly weaker until mid-tier gear

 

Core Early Setup

Use Fire Trap + Penance Brand for early leveling

Switch to Righteous Fire by Act 3–4 when regen is ready

Stack life, armor, and fire res nodes early

One of the best all-purpose mappers.

 

4. Summon Raging Spirits Necromancer – Campaign Destroyer

 

Why It’s Strong

 

SRS lets minions do the heavy lifting while you zoom around. It is extremely good for new players because it requires minimal mechanical skill and has amazing early-game DPS.

 

Pros

Amazing leveling speed

Zero gear requirements

 

Safe playstyle

Strong map clear + fantastic boss DPS

 

Cons

Minion AI can be clunky

Some league mechanics hit minions very hard

 

Core Early Setup

Skills: SRS – Unleash – Minion Damage – Melee Splash

Auras: Determination + Vitality

Keystone: Minion Instability (optional early nuke)

Perfect early-game build for players who hate dying.

 

5. Spark Trickster – Fast Mapping With Amazing Clear

 

Why It Works

 

Spark is back thanks to Trickster’s energy shield and evasion synergy. It clears entire rooms off-screen and levels incredibly fast through the campaign.

 

Pros

 

Top-tier clear speed

Great mobility

Smooth leveling

Cheap early gear (wands + spell damage)

 

Cons

 

Squishier early until defenses scale

Bossing weaker than DoT builds without investment

 

Core Early Setup

 

Skills: Spark – Pierce – Spell Echo – Added Lightning

Auras: Discipline + Grace

Weapon: any spell damage wand with +1 lightning

Great for players who love fast-paced, screen-wide clears.

 

6. Explosive Trap Saboteur – High Damage Boss Killer

 

Why It Shines

 

Explosive Trap remains one of the best bossing league starters. Its scaling allows huge DPS on a shoestring budget, making it great for players who target farm early league bosses or invitations.

 

Pros

Insane burst DPS

Good survivability

Cheap to gear

Great for early mapping + bosses

 

Cons

Trap playstyle not for everyone

Clear speed is just “good,” not amazing

 

Core Setup

Skills: Explosive Trap – Cluster Traps – Trap and Mine Damage – Swift Assembly

Auras: Grace + Determination

A high-impact starter for early currency farming.

Final Tips for a Strong League Start

Cap resistances immediately after Act 5 Kitava.

Prioritize life, armor/evasion, and resists on gear.

Don’t chase uniques early—use rares with strong stats.

Use vendor recipes for +1 wands, phys weapons, or chaos gear.

Practice your skill rotation before entering early maps.
